The Electric Streetcars



The electic streetcar was popular amoung the people in cities in the united states after 1880 when an enginer invented a cable that could run from wire overhead to a streetcar’s electric engine. Because there was this overhead wire, it wasn’t necessary to have dangerous electric rail running along the street a ground level, and this was a very important feature of the streetcar in those cities the used them.

During the next 20 or 30 years or so, from 1880 onwords, the electric streetcar was very popular with passengers in big cities all over the USA. It was also profitable for the companies. However, early in the next century, automobile manufacturers and other bussines interests made an effort to get rid off all the streetcars in the street of big cities and replace them with buses and cars. Eventually the situation was that all the streetcars disappeared, and cars completely took over all the city street.
